    Tasman Bridge image
    It is almost impossible for anyone staying in Hobart for any length of time not to cross the Tasman Bridge. It connects the East and West of Hobart. Memories are short, however, and it is possible that few people away from Tasmania will remember the disastrous accident when a bulk carrier crashed into the Tasman Bridge, resulting in the deaths of 12 people. The Lake Illawarra lost seven crewmen. The nation was shocked by this disaster, though it's doubtful that few of the thousands of people who cross theTasman Bridge every day pay it much attention.   6. 4.0 The Red Bridge (90 reviews)
    - A masterpiece of convict workmanship
    Bridges
    The Red Bridge image
    Built in 1836 by British convicts transported from Britain. The red bricks used in the structure give its name, The Red bridge. The three graceful spans reflect beautifully in the flowing water. See more..
